# 91.4 Eligible species.
Five or fewer of the species listed below will be identified as eligible each year; those eligible species will be provided to each contestant with the information provided in § 91.1.
(a) *Whistling-Ducks.* (1) Fulvous Whistling-Duck (*Dendrocygna bicolor*).
(2) Black-bellied Whistling-Duck (*Dendrocygna autumnalis*).
(b) *Geese.* (1) Emperor Goose (*Anser canagicus*).
(2) Snow Goose (including “white” and “blue” morphs) (*Anser caerulescens*).
(3) Ross's Goose (*Anser rossii*).
(4) Greater White-fronted Goose (*Anser albifrons*).
(5) Brant (*Branta bernicla*).
(6) Cackling Goose (*Branta hutchinsii*).
(7) Canada Goose (*Branta canadensis*).
(c) *Swans.* (1) Trumpeter Swan (*Cygnus buccinator*).
(2) Tundra Swan (*Cygnus columbianus*).
(d) *Dabbling Ducks.* (1) Wood Duck (*Aix sponsa*).
(2) Blue-winged Teal (*Spatula discors*).
(3) Cinnamon Teal (*Spatula cyanoptera*).
(4) Northern Shoveler (*Spatula clypeata*).
(5) Gadwall (*Mareca strepera*).
(6) American Wigeon (*Mareca americana*).
(7) Mallard (*Anas platyrhynchos*).
(8) American Black Duck (*Anas rubripes*).
(9) Mottled Duck (*Anas fulvigula*).
(10) Northern Pintail (*Anas acuta*).
(11) Green-winged Teal (*Anas crecca*).
(e) *Diving Ducks.* (1) Canvasback (*Aythya valisineria*).
(2) Redhead (*Aythya americana*).
(3) Ring-necked Duck (*Aythya collaris*).
(4) Greater Scaup (*Aythya marila*).
(5) Lesser Scaup (*Aythya affinis*).
(f) *Sea-Ducks.* (1) Steller's Eider (*Polysticta stelleri*).
(2) Spectacled Eider (*Somateria fischeri*).
(3) King Eider (*Somateria spectabilis*).
(4) Common Eider (*Somateria mollissima*).
(5) Harlequin Duck (*Histrionicus histrionicus*).
(6) Surf Scoter (*Melanitta perspicillata*).
(7) White-winged Scoter (*Melanitta fusca*).
(8) Black Scoter (*Melanitta americana*).
(9) Long-tailed Duck (*Clangula hyemalis*).
(10) Bufflehead (*Bucephala albeola*).
(11) Common Goldeneye (*Bucephala clangula*).
(12) Barrow's Goldeneye (*Bucephala islandica*).
(g) *Mergansers.* (1) Hooded Merganser (*Lophodytes cucullatus*).
(2) Common Merganser (*Mergus merganser*).
(3) Red-breasted Merganser (*Mergus serrator*).
(h) *Stiff Tails.* (1) Ruddy Duck (*Oxyura jamaicensis*).
(2) [Reserved]
